logo

Output 25aae1d57912b071b4cd6307a10eb478c80c351433e118b5b86979113fa2e7e6:20

value
28745000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3adffa2396a1be370fbd3a56fba44e007933507c OP_EQUALVERIFY OP_CHECKSIG
address
16NJWL3LWKUpjqrxW83j21aaVBkfsYRTtF
transaction
25aae1d57912b071b4cd6307a10eb478c80c351433e118b5b86979113fa2e7e6